Tips for Cultivating a Strong and Harmonious Union
In any relationship, understanding and nurturing intimacy is key. Intimacy, encompassing emotional, physical, and spiritual closeness between partners, is essential for a healthy and fulfilling bond. Here are some expert tips to help you achieve this.
Establishing Parameters
Regularly setting boundaries and clarifying roles and expectations is crucial in maintaining a harmonious relationship. This "preventive maintenance for love" helps partners stay on the same page and address concerns early. Agreeing on explicit steps and documenting commitments fosters mutual understanding and trust.
Building Trust
Trust is the foundation of any strong relationship. Be reliable, honest, and transparent—do what you say you will do, communicate openly, and offer information freely. Acknowledge your partner's feelings, especially after breaches, without defensiveness, actively showing empathy and patience during their healing process.
Caring About Your Partner's Needs
Empathy plays a significant role in understanding your partner's feelings. Regularly ask about their needs, recognize when they're upset, and show you are there for them emotionally and practically. Maintain a "we before me" mindset, especially in high-stress situations.
De-escalating Tensions
Compromise and collaboration are key to resolving conflicts. Engage in shared activities, and look out for clues in communication when your partner is upset. Use empathy to resolve conflicts gently and roll with the punches by compromising and agreeing to let go of less important issues.
Tempering Expectations
Understand that no relationship is perfect; avoid expecting "peak moments" all the time. Appreciate the full scope of married or long-term life, including both highs and challenges.
Celebrating Milestones
Celebrating progress and meaningful moments together reinforces the bond. Plan regular date nights, adventures, or explicitly mark milestones as a couple to maintain romance and friendship.
